Output 68a08bda503255fc6d2cbe3b6c071efc9a7e1f7c5ab8f8f0da0339cf77549687: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883bb76eaaede1fdf65dc8efbea61dd161032027 OP_EQUAL
address
3E7MMowSM2QAUu6N4BP3g8LdLESJqQiPY1
transaction
68a08bda503255fc6d2cbe3b6c071efc9a7e1f7c5ab8f8f0da0339cf77549687
spent
true